Impressive Temperature Reduction

Der8auer’s primary goal with the custom copper water block was to address and significantly lower the operational temperature of the RTX 5090, which is crucial for unlocking the GPU’s overclocking potential. The stock cooling solution of the Founders Edition card posed a considerable challenge, operating at an average temperature of approximately 73.8° Celsius under load. Through meticulous engineering and precise modifications, including matching the water block’s dimensions to the original heatsink and ensuring compatibility with the short display cable, Der8auer managed to bring the temperature down by an astounding 30° Celsius, resulting in a stable 43.8° Celsius. This marked improvement was not an easy feat and required detailed planning to disassemble the original cooling solution, which was tightly integrated with the card’s overall design.

Overcoming Technical Hurdles

The process of developing and implementing the custom copper water block was fraught with complexities, beginning with the challenge of disassembling the RTX 5090 Founders Edition. The card’s compact design, combined with its short display cable, necessitated a water block that precisely matched the dimensions of the original heatsink to ensure proper fitment. This precision was crucial for maintaining the card’s structural integrity and performance. Der8auer had to meticulously design and fabricate the copper block, carefully considering factors such as thermal conductivity, coolant flow, and structural support. Beyond the mechanical challenges, the endeavor also involved extensive testing and iterations to achieve the desired thermal performance, all while maintaining the overall stability and reliability of the GPU.
